IR Sensor Array
An infra-red sensor array for detecting lines and small objects up to 15cm away.
PCB Description




Specs
- 3.3V - 6V input voltage
- Can be used with I2C fast mode using ~2k pullups (try 10k first)
- Can detect lines with high precision and speed
- Can detect objects and surfaces up to 15cm away
- Uses 4-pin JST-XH headers for power and data
- Power and data be daisychained
This project was created using KiCad 5 RC2. Use it to open and edit this design.

Installing
Install the sensor array using two M3 screws and standoffs.
Signal Control
Use the library included with this repo to read the values of the sensors.
Use the following code to create a sensor array object:
SensorArray array1(lookup_table, I2C ID);
See the header file for an example.
